服务器如何修改snmp
-
要修改SNMP(Simple Network Management Protocol)服务器的配置,可以按照以下步骤进行操作:
-
确定SNMP服务器的类型:首先需要确认服务器使用的是哪种SNMP版本,常用的有SNMPv1、SNMPv2c和SNMPv3。不同版本的SNMP有不同的配置方法和参数。
-
连接到SNMP服务器:使用SSH、Telnet或控制台等途径登录SNMP服务器,并使用管理员权限登录。
-
编辑SNMP配置文件:定位到SNMP服务器的配置文件,通常在/etc/snmp或/etc/snmpd目录下。常见的配置文件包括snmpd.conf或snmpd.conf文件。使用文本编辑器打开该文件。
-
修改SNMP通信设置:根据需要修改SNMP服务器的通信设置。这通常包括设置SNMP服务器的IP地址、SNMP团体名(community string)和读写权限。
-
配置SNMP安全设置(可选):如果使用SNMPv3,可以配置安全选项,如身份验证、加密和访问控制。这可以提高SNMP服务器的安全性。
-
保存修改并重启SNMP服务器:在保存对配置文件的修改后,要重启SNMP服务器以使修改生效。可以使用以下命令重启SNMP服务器(具体命令可能因系统或发行版而异):
- systemctl restart snmpd (对于使用systemd的Linux系统)
- service snmpd restart (对于使用init.d的Linux系统)
- 验证修改是否生效:使用SNMP客户端工具(如snmpwalk、snmpget)来验证对SNMP服务器的修改是否生效。可以向SNMP服务器发送SNMP请求,并检查是否返回了期望的结果。
以上就是修改SNMP服务器配置的基本步骤。根据具体的操作系统和SNMP版本的不同,可能会有一些细节上的差异。建议在进行修改之前,阅读相关的文档和手册,以确保正确配置SNMP服务器。
1年前 -
-
要修改SNMP服务器的设置,需要进行以下步骤:
-
确定SNMP服务器的位置:SNMP服务器可能是网络设备(如路由器、交换机),也可能是服务器操作系统中的一个软件。
-
访问SNMP服务器的管理界面:使用Web管理界面、命令行界面或其他适当的工具来访问SNMP服务器的管理界面。
-
登录到管理员账户:使用管理员账户登录到SNMP服务器的管理界面。如果没有管理员账户,需要创建一个。
-
导航到SNMP设置:在管理界面中,找到SNMP设置的位置。这通常可以在网络配置、系统管理或安全设置部分找到。
-
修改SNMP设置:根据需要修改SNMP设置。下面列出了一些常见的设置选项:
-
SNMP协议版本:选择SNMP协议的版本,通常有SNMPv1、SNMPv2c和SNMPv3可供选择。推荐使用较新的版本(如SNMPv3),以提供更好的安全性。
-
社区字符串(Community String):社区字符串是用于SNMP的身份验证和访问控制的一种凭据。可以修改默认的社区字符串,以增加安全性。
-
SNMP团体(SNMP Trap):对于设备上的SNMP Trap配置,可以设置目标主机、SNMP版本、SNMP团体以及其他相关选项。
-
SNMP安全设置:可以配置SNMP的加密和身份验证选项,以提高安全性。这可能包括配置密钥、设置用户访问权限等。
-
SNMP陷阱(SNMP Trap)设置:可以配置SNMP服务器接收和处理SNMP陷阱的方式。可以设置SNMP陷阱目的主机、SNMP协议版本、SNMP团体和其他相关选项。
-
-
保存设置:完成修改后,确保保存设置以使其生效。有些设备可能需要重新启动才能生效。
请注意,具体的SNMP修改步骤可能因设备或软件而异。因此,建议参考相关设备或软件的用户手册或文档,以获得详细的说明和指导。
1年前 -
-
修改SNMP服务(Simple Network Management Protocol)的配置,可以通过以下步骤进行:
-
查看系统是否已安装SNMP服务:
在终端窗口或命令提示符下,输入以下命令:snmpwalk -v 2c -c public localhost如果返回一些信息,则表示SNMP服务已安装。如果没有返回信息或显示命令未找到,则需要先安装SNMP服务。
-
安装SNMP服务(如果未安装):
使用以下命令根据操作系统来安装SNMP服务:-
Ubuntu / Debian:
sudo apt-get install -y snmp snmpd -
CentOS / RHEL:
sudo yum install -y net-snmp net-snmp-utils -
Windows:
前往Microsoft下载中心下载和安装"SNMP"服务。
-
-
修改SNMP配置文件:
打开SNMP配置文件以修改其设置。以下是配置文件的路径:-
Ubuntu / Debian:
sudo vi /etc/snmp/snmpd.conf -
CentOS / RHEL:
sudo vi /etc/snmp/snmpd.conf -
Windows:
在"服务"管理器中找到"SNMP"服务,右键点击属性,然后点击"安全"选项卡。
-
-
配置SNMP Community:
在配置文件中找到"com2sec"和"com2sec6"行,然后添加以下行来配置SNMP Community。需要在文件中添加多个Community,每个Community对应一个访问SNMP的团体名(可自定义)和权限(可选择)。com2sec MyCommunity default public这里创建了一个名为"MyCommunity"的Community,权限为"public"。可以根据需要添加其他Community。
-
配置SNMP系统信息:
在配置文件中找到"sysLocation"和"sysContact"行,然后修改其参数为你想要的值。sysLocation "Your Location" sysContact "Your Contact"分别设置了位置和联系信息。
-
配置SNMP监控目标:
可以根据需要来配置SNMP监控的目标。在配置文件中找到"rocommunity"行,然后添加以下行来指定要监控的目标。rocommunity MyCommunity这里指定了刚刚创建的"MyCommunity"作为监控目标。
-
保存并退出配置文件。
-
重新启动SNMP服务:
使用以下命令重启SNMP服务以使更改生效。-
Ubuntu / Debian:
sudo systemctl restart snmpd -
CentOS / RHEL:
sudo systemctl restart snmpd -
Windows:
在服务管理器中找到"SNMP"服务,然后点击重启按钮。
-
-
验证SNMP设置:
使用以下命令来验证SNMP配置是否生效。snmpwalk -v 2c -c MyCommunity localhost这里使用了刚刚创建的"MyCommunity"进行验证。
以上是修改SNMP服务的基本步骤和操作流程。根据不同的操作系统和需求,可能会有一些细微的差异。请根据具体情况进行调整。
1年前 -